Clinton Kane started his career a little less than a year ago, and little did he know that his first single would gain millions of streams. While he only has a few songs released, he has gained an immense following.

Kane—a singer who manages to incorporate pop, soul, and indie into his songs—came out from the shadows about a year ago and just now released his newest single “Chicken Tendies,” which already has rave reviews.

Last Friday, around midnight, Kane dropped his fourth solo single; his fans have already flooded the comments on his YouTube video with positive affirmations of how much they adore this song and that it has been on repeat since the moment it was released.

The song is all about a beloved past relationship that eventually came to an end; Kane gives his best wishes to the next relationship she is in, hoping that she is treated better than he could treat her.

From the very beginning, it is clear that Kane holds whomever the song is about exceptionally close to his heart as he sings “I hope he treats you better than I ever could, ‘cause you deserve the world times two.” He makes sure she knows that even if he isn’t the one she chooses, he still wishes the best for her.

Only a few seconds later, the meaning behind the comical title proves itself to be rather nostalgic. Kane reminisces on the small moments they shared together, one being him cooking her favorite food: chicken tendies.
